A student was killed while another was injured after their motorcycle was hit by a passenger bus along the National Highway in Barangay Castillo, Echague, Isabela.

The motorcycle was driven by Ryan Galande, 22, a resident of Barangay District 1, Cauayan City, Isabela, while his passenger was identified as Angelique Kendica, 23, a resident of Barangay Castillo, Echague, Isabela.

According to PCapt. Heherson Serafica, Deputy Chief of Police of the Echague Police Station, both the motorcycle and the bus, driven by John Michael Pascual, a resident of Masaya Centro, San Agustin, Isabela, were traveling southbound.

As they reached the incident site, the motorcycle slowed down to make a left turn, but the bus was overtaking at the same time. When the bus returned to its lane, it hit the motorcycle.

The victims sustained serious injuries, with the backrider succumbing to her wounds.

The motorcycle had signaled its intention to turn, but the bus driver may not have noticed due to the overtaking maneuver.

It was learned that the two victims were a couple and were on their way to the woman’s boarding house when the accident occurred.

The bus driver is now in the custody of the Echague Police Station for proper disposition.
